WVU Foundation raises record amount of money – more than $282 million
MORGANTOWN, W.Va (WDTV) - WVU Foundation has announced a record amount of funds raised this year to benefit students, programs and more at West Virginia University. Alumni and other supporters have contributed over $282 million during fiscal year 2024, which beats the previous record set in 2021 by more than $10 million.
